Handing off the Quillstone docs site to you. Incremental rebuilds run through Pagesmith: only changed markdown triggers a rebuild, everything else is served from the artifact cache. Watch the dependency graph — editing a shared layout invalidates the whole cache, which is expected. Cron kicks a full rebuild nightly as a safety net. Everything the rebuild worker needs at runtime is listed below.

settings of yahap-tadup:
HOLWYN_HOST=holwyn.qorvelsys.internal
HOLWYN_PORT=4000

Conversion from the standard tier reached 11%, slightly above forecast, with churn holding steady. Average revenue per account rose accordingly, though support costs per Plus user ran higher than modelled due to onboarding demand. Finance recommends holding current pricing through the next quarter while support processes mature. Sales leads should position Plus as the default upgrade path in renewal conversations. The commercial rationale behind this direction is noted below.

board note of kadug-tawig: Only 5 of the 100 pilot accounts renewed Oliath, so a churn review is set for April 15.

CI note: the Splayview diff job times out on files over 40 MB because the renderer loads both sides into memory. Workaround: approve with the raw-diff artifact instead; the rendered view is cosmetic. Fix lands in the Corvally streaming renderer next sprint. Timed-out jobs should be requeued once, citing the build token printed beneath this note.

pipeline stamp: htk4_66df

Quick heads-up for new assistants: the mail room has moved from the ground floor to Level 3 East, next to the print hub at Quillane House. Outgoing post still needs to be in the trays by 15:00. The old room is now storage, so ignore it. The new room's door is keypad-locked — the code is below.

door code, tajof-kageg: bdg-QVDCE-3

## Building Access — Spares Room (Hullbrook Annex)

Contractors: the spare hardware room is down the east corridor on the ground floor, third door on the left. Sign in at the front desk first and grab a visitor lanyard. Anything you take out, jot it in the blue logbook — yes, even the little stuff. The door self-locks, so don't wedge it. To get in, punch in the code below.

staff pass of hagug-taguf = bdg-HJ-9